#181. Resin Art That SPARKLES Like CRYSTAL!!! A Video by Daniel Cooper
Here is a Resin Art video of me experimenting with UV resin and dish soap, this time adding bigger blobs to increase the magnification, my gut feeling worked and these pieces came out absolutely stunning! Much better than my previous smaller blob effects. I am naming this The Dish Soap Technique, I absolutely love creating new things with resin, plenty more to be created, watch this space!
Please do NOT experiment with products which may be dangerous if mixed with resin!
